Job Title: On-Site Community Manager
Job Type: Full-Time
Pay: $28–$30 per hour
Location: Vancouver, WA
Schedule: Monday–Friday (Daytime Schedule)
Are you ready to take the lead in community operations while staying hands-on with day-to-day building support? We are seeking a dependable and detail-oriented On-Site Community Manager to oversee daily operations, support residents, and help maintain a clean, safe, and well-managed community environment.
This role blends administrative coordination, resident support, vendor communication, and light maintenance responsibilities.

Essential Duties And Responsibilities
- Serve as the primary on-site point of contact for residents, responding promptly and professionally to inquiries via phone, email, and in person
- Maintain working knowledge of the Association’s governing documents, rules, and regulations
- Send association communications and building notices in a timely and professional manner
- Maintain accurate and up-to-date owner, resident, tenant, and vendor records
- Coordinate vendor access and monitor compliance with building procedures
- Conduct routine site inspections and assist with compliance and violation notices as needed
- Coordinate move-ins and move-outs, ensuring scheduling, protection measures, and proper documentation
- Manage guest suite and amenity reservations, inspect areas after use, and coordinate janitorial scheduling
- Assist with invoice processing, budgeting research, and contract tracking
- Monitor building systems, security, and common areas; report deficiencies and coordinate follow-up
- Perform routine pool and spa checks, including testing and documenting chemical levels
- Clean and maintain pool/spa areas between vendor visits
- Perform light maintenance tasks such as replacing light bulbs and minor adjustments
- Identify maintenance concerns requiring vendor involvement and coordinate follow-up
- Support janitorial coordination as needed
- Minimum 2 years of community management or property operations experience preferred
- Strong customer service and communication skills
- High attention to detail and strong organizational skills
- Comfortable using Microsoft Office and learning new software systems
- Ability to lift up to 50 lbs
- Professional demeanor and ability to work independently
- Competitive pay
- Medical, dental, and vision benefits with employer contribution
- $25,000 employer-paid life insurance
- Optional Colonial, FSA, short-term disability, and AD&D
- Paid vacation, sick time, and holidays
- 401(k) with discretionary company match
- $500 annual educational reimbursement
- Strong training and career development opportunities
